Specifications

The followings are basic parameters of the part selected concerning the characteristics of the part and categories it belongs to.

Number of channels 1 Total supply voltage (+5 V = 5, ±5 V = 10) (min) (V) 5
Total supply voltage (+5 V = 5, ±5 V = 10) (max) (V) 36 GBW (typ) (MHz) 8
Slew rate (typ) (V/µs) 20 Rail-to-rail No
Vos (offset voltage at 25°C) (max) (mV) 0.5 Iq per channel (typ) (mA) 4
Vn at 1 kHz (typ) (nV√Hz) 8 Rating Catalog
Operating temperature range (°C) -40 to 125 Iout (typ) (A) 0.04
Architecture FET CMRR (typ) (dB) 100
Input bias current (max) (pA) 50
